
Mention the summer and winter activities of the people of the Ladakh desert.

Hint:Ladakh is located between the Siachen glacier in the Karakoram range to the north to the Great Himalayas to the south. It is one of the scantily populated regions in India.
Complete answer:
Ladakh is the area administered by India as a union territory. It is surrounded by the Tibet autonomous region to the east, the Indian state of Himachal Pradesh to the South, Jammu and Kashmir and Pakistan administered Gilgit-Baltistan to the west, and the southwest area of Xinjiang across the Karakoram pass in the far north.
In the summer season the people of the Ladakh desert largely lean on agriculture for their livelihood. They grow crops such as barley, wheat, peas, turnip, buckwheat, beans and rapeseed. Apples and apricots are grown in warmer areas of low altitudes.
In the winter season, the climate is very harsh so the people mostly keep themselves busy in festivities and ceremonies. Another main activities of Ladakh people were to manage and entertain tourists from India and the rest of the world.
The people of Ladakh also run small businesses and shops. They traditionally lead a nomadic pastoral life hence the sheep rearing is also one of the main occupations. The herdsmen are called Chang-pas and they breed long-haired goats and sheeps from whose under fleece the famous Kasmiri shawls are obtained.
Note: Ladakh region also provides the thrill of trekking and adventure to skillful mountain climbers with treks such as Chadar Trek and the Stok Kangri Trek. This region also provides the hunters exotic hunts of the markhor, red bear, snow leopard, wild sheep, antelope, gazelle, and marmot. Mining of minerals such as gold, copper and some precious stones is also done in some parts of Ladakh.
